Stefano Pioli has claimed Theo Hernandez ‘can become one of the best full-backs in the world’ ahead of Milan’s match against Juventus on Tuesday.

During a press conference ahead of tomorrow's meeting with the Old Lady, Pioli highlighted the impact made by Hernandez during his first season at San Siro.

Theo has contributed five goals and four assists in his 26 games so far for the Diavolo and Pioli expects there's more to come from the French defender.

“Theo is evidently more inclined to the attacking aspect of the game,” Pioli told the reporters. “He’s currently working with continuity and attention to the defensive phase.

“It means that he understood he can become one of the best full-backs in the world if he works on that department.

“He will have to very careful tomorrow night.”

Milan enter the match against Juventus on a high, still unbeaten since the resumption, winning three of their last four League games.

The Rossoneri resumed with a goalless draw against the Bianconeri on June 12 and have since beaten both Roma and Lazio in Serie A.
